Materials matter and what to watch for
Quality matters more with fine line work because tiny deviations show up quickly. Reputable studios invest in high-grade inks, surgical-grade needles, and meticulous sanitation. A good artist protects against blowouts and skin irritation by building up the line in layers or using ultra-fine needles for delicate passages. Ask about downtime and sun exposure, especially around wrists, ankles, and inner arms. The best sessions leave the skin ready to hold a line that ages with grace, not fade into blur under wear and sun.
Textures, shadows, and the art of restraint
Texture is the secret in subtle tattoos. Fine line pieces lean on gentle shading, tiny stipples, and careful negative space to imply depth. In Vancouver’s climate, healing can be influenced by humidity and skin type; artists adapt by spacing sessions and advising on moisturising routines.
